Western Power tell us that we need to upgrade our power supply from them. We have bought an old semi in the wilds and are installing a heat pump, apparently we need a better electricty supply. Whilst we don't feel able to argue about it, the cost is going to be around £1800, even with me digging the 40 metres of trenching. Funnily enough we don't have this kind of money kicking around :cry:

Is there any alternative? I have noticed that the current supply which comes from a pole at the end of the garden sags quite badly, would Western Power need to maintain that line at certain height and would our supply going underground be to their advantage? Are they open to negotiations?

Any help/advice would be very welcome.
